Here are five ways in which you can earn yourself some extra cash:
-
Sell Car
If you need a large sum of money upfront and quickly then the best way to get this would be to sell your car. You will not get as much for it as if you sold it over a long period. But if you need a quick cash injection this may well be the best approach for you to take. You can advertise the car in magazines and newspapers. Or you can even put it up for sale on sites like eBay, Gumtree and Craigslist for a quick sale.
-
Get a Second Job
Getting a second job might be the most effective way to get yourself some cash. It will be steady work with guaranteed pay at the end of it. You will need to apply for jobs though. You might be filling out an application to work for Home Depot. Or heading down the local store to inquire in person. Either way you will need to apply for any work you might want.
-
Work Online
A great and easy way to make some money is online. The internet is so accessible, and you will be able to earn money from anywhere in the world. There are so many opportunities for online money-making. You could use e-commerce sites like eBay. You might try your hand at some online writing jobs. Or you may even want to think about setting up some websites to create a revenue stream.
-
Claim Tax Back
Claiming your tax rebate is a free and simple way to get hold of some much-needed income. Check with your local tax office. They will be able to tell you how much tax you have paid and what you’re owed, if anything.
-
Sell Possessions
If things get tough you might think about selling your possessions. You must have stuff lying around that you never wear or use anymore. Get rid of it. You can make quite a bit of extra cash and have a good clear out, killing two birds with one stone.
